IP Week @ SG launches in Singapore
Issued: August 24 2015Chiam Lu Lin addresses guests at the welcome reception for guests to IP Week @ SG
Singapore - “IP has shown its value, and contributed to the development of Singapore” said Ms. Chiam Lu Lin, executive director of the IP Academy and chair of the IP Week @ SG 2015 organising committee, during the gala welcome reception.
“IP Week @ SG combines activities of all kinds, tailored for every group of stakeholders, such as policy makers, business sectors and service providers. Given the prevalence of IP in Singapore as a nation, IP Week @ SG is an event which everyone from all walks of life could participate in" Chiam further elaborated, speaking exclusively to Asia IP.
Chiam was speaking Monday night at the welcome reception for IP Week @ SG, a series of events at the Marina Bay Sands Expo and Convention Centre. Highlights of the week-long schedule include the Global Forum on Intellectual Property (GFIP), WIPO-IPOS IP Awards and the IP Fiesta.
